Soo…. I have a 2020 GS1250 been used as it should she isn’t no show pony she’s a real work horse! Come out too use it today an it is completely dead! Not getting no response from the TFT where the red flashing lights concerned I’ve checked battery voltage 12.7v fine…checked all three fuses for continuity fine…. checked the battery in the remote for good practice an that’s fine too, the zero response from the display is telling me something other then a keyless issue as it should flash red if there was. Tried holding both fob a plastic key under the rear end antenna still nothing! No response from it ! Soo am dealing with a dead bike.. I have a GS-911 I can’t use as I can’t power the bike up too read any faults soo that’s no use! Anyone ever had an issue like it them self’s!??

Have you checked the 10amp fuse under the riders seat? This provides power to the tft and ignition switch.
 
I've seen this on a mates bike. Suddenly nothing, another battery and jump leads started it up. But then went totally dead again when he got home. We took all the battery leads off, re-attached them and it never happened again.
